Transaction ecb461d69c40d19dac3be6820baa1b24f5185c00ff5cfd0ef01f2a819e23651a

4 Input
1 Outputs
  • ecb461d69c40d19dac3be6820baa1b24f5185c00ff5cfd0ef01f2a819e23651a:0
  • value  4465865
    address  3GiARbDiSHXBPvWSo7PQbgKq61mRH53xZd